Larry Polansky (b. 1954) is a composer, theorist, teacher, writer, performer, programmer, editor and publisher. He lives in Santa Cruz, California, and teaches at the University of California at Santa Cruz. He is also the Emeritus Strauss Professor of Music at Dartmouth College, and co-director and co-founder of Frog Peak Music.
Hunter Coblentz (b.1988) is a Canadian composer living in London, England. He was Composer-in-Residence at Handel House (2015-17). He has written music for ensembles such as The London Philharmonic Orchestra & Fidelio Trio. He has been commissioned by organizations such as The Royal Philharmonic Society and The Handel House Trust.
